[{"data":1,"prerenderedAt":-1},["ShallowReactive",2],{"sanity-dqExc-jMjF5eAWcSk3MQHZFiaGtBHiA7lIgKNn-IKhs":3},{"data":4,"sourceMap":-1},{"_createdAt":5,"_id":6,"_rev":7,"_type":8,"_updatedAt":9,"blog":10,"body":41,"issue":62,"links":63,"publishedAt":116,"questions":117,"sign_off":170,"slug":190,"title":193},"2024-08-21T18:18:52Z","e18f2ba4-8468-4053-a861-aca6582191cb","UxZusocf5xm31Qw8WhFPko","newsletterOverflow","2024-08-30T16:33:02Z",[11,17,21,25],{"_type":12,"description":13,"link":14,"promotion":15,"title":16},"newsletterOverflowStory","The decoder-only transformer architecture is one of the most fundamental ideas in AI research.","https://stackoverflow.blog/2024/08/22/llms-evolve-quickly-their-underlying-architecture-not-so-much/?utm_source=iterable&utm_medium=email&utm_campaign=the-overflow-newsletter",null,"LLMs evolve quickly. Their underlying architecture, not so much.",{"_type":12,"description":18,"link":19,"promotion":15,"title":20},"On today’s episode, we chat with Ryan Dahl, creator of Node.js and Deno. He explains why he feels the first version of Deno has reached certain limits and what he and his team are doing with Deno 2.0 to scale up the module system and ensure it's a great tool for the modern web. ","https://stackoverflow.blog/2024/08/20/ryan-dahl-deno-20-scale-improve-npm-nodejs/?utm_source=iterable&utm_medium=email&utm_campaign=the-overflow-newsletter","Ryan Dahl explains why Deno had to evolve with version 2.0",{"_type":12,"description":22,"link":23,"promotion":15,"title":24},"On today's episode we chat with Ilya Grigorik, a Distinguished Engineer and Technical Advisor to the CEO at Shopify. From battling hordes of bots trying to scalp seats before humans can get their hands on concert tickets, to automatically handling relevant tax codes and regulations across countries and states so small merchants can focus on their business, Ilya shares some of the projects he enjoys most and the challenges that make e-commerce interesting for software developers. ","https://stackoverflow.blog/2024/08/16/ilya-grigorik-shopify-ticket-bots-taxes-scale-software/?utm_source=iterable&utm_medium=email&utm_campaign=the-overflow-newsletter","Battling ticket bots and untangling taxes at the frontiers of e-commerce",{"_type":12,"description":26,"link":38,"promotion":39,"title":40},[27],{"_key":28,"_type":29,"children":30,"markDefs":36,"style":37},"215888404d98","block",[31],{"_key":32,"_type":33,"marks":34,"text":35},"a2ea857c66da0","span",[],"Reach more players with fewer sacrifices using Unity 6’s enhanced rendering performance, optimized mobile browser builds, and faster multiplayer iteration.",[],"normal","https://unity.com/campaign/unity-6-for-games?utm_source=stackoverflow&utm_medium=cpc&utm_campaign=cc_dd_ent_global_global_en_aw_dsp-stackoverflow_acq_pr_2024-09_dt-ind-se-graphics_cc3022_tofu-dd_id:x&utm_content=ug-lp_s-sgl_nm:agnlp2-dev-01-sz:300x250_dt-ind-se-graphics_a_all_global_aw_id:x",true,"More players, fewer limits with Unity 6",[42],{"_key":43,"_type":29,"children":44,"markDefs":58,"style":37},"2f916ee427bc",[45,49,54],{"_key":46,"_type":33,"marks":47,"text":48},"5f66c83c8b27",[],"Welcome to ISSUE #243 of The Overflow! This newsletter is by developers, for developers, written and curated by the Stack Overflow team and ",{"_key":50,"_type":33,"marks":51,"text":53},"e8f2e2711914",[52],"86cf4dce4e9b","Cassidy Williams",{"_key":55,"_type":33,"marks":56,"text":57},"15ffa0be2e9e",[],". This week: Decoding the decoder-only transformer architecture, why external contractors probably shouldn’t manage internal teams, and speeding up your webpage before it even loads.",[59],{"_key":52,"_type":60,"href":61},"link","https://cassidoo.co/",243,[64,77,90,103],{"_key":65,"_type":12,"description":66,"link":75,"title":76},"434e2b1bab92",[67],{"_key":68,"_type":29,"children":69,"markDefs":74,"style":37},"e18748cbc828",[70],{"_key":71,"_type":33,"marks":72,"text":73},"c77fe80285cf0",[],"Google Docs encountered a weird bug back in 2021. This is a fun read about what happened.",[],"https://tomeraberba.ch/the-1-hour-per-year-bug","The one hour our per year bug (but only in Pacific time!)",{"_key":78,"_type":12,"description":79,"link":88,"title":89},"46e196c50ea3",[80],{"_key":81,"_type":29,"children":82,"markDefs":87,"style":37},"1b75f274cdf3",[83],{"_key":84,"_type":33,"marks":85,"text":86},"1bb68605cb880",[],"Some solid tips and tricks to speed up your web applications.",[],"https://whitep4nth3r.com/blog/how-to-make-your-web-page-faster-before-it-even-loads/","How to make your web page faster before it even loads",{"_key":91,"_type":12,"description":92,"link":101,"title":102},"634e7b1bbe9c",[93],{"_key":94,"_type":29,"children":95,"markDefs":100,"style":37},"106d75ac93aa",[96],{"_key":97,"_type":33,"marks":98,"text":99},"d1c24db738090",[],"Regular expressions may seem like gibberish at times, but they’re powerful and getting better all the time.",[],"https://www.smashingmagazine.com/2024/08/history-future-regular-expressions-javascript/","Regexes got good: The history and future of regular expressions In JavaScript ",{"_key":104,"_type":12,"description":105,"link":114,"title":115},"269a5aea99fe",[106],{"_key":107,"_type":29,"children":108,"markDefs":113,"style":37},"a653e809e11f",[109],{"_key":110,"_type":33,"marks":111,"text":112},"d020a31a00fe0",[],"Everything you didn’t know you wanted to know about the history of Ethernet.",[],"https://lostintransit.se/2024/08/21/ethernet-history-deepdive-why-do-we-have-different-frame-types/","Ethernet history deepdive","2024-08-28",[118,131,144,157],{"_key":119,"_type":12,"description":120,"link":129,"title":130},"eb811dc2fd47",[121],{"_key":122,"_type":29,"children":123,"markDefs":128,"style":37},"27a08331e4e7",[124],{"_key":125,"_type":33,"marks":126,"text":127},"4665f6dc0e040",[],"“Utter chaos.”",[],"https://workplace.stackexchange.com/questions/198848/how-common-is-it-for-external-contractors-to-manage-internal-teams-and-how-can","How common is it for external contractors to manage internal teams, and how can we navigate this situation?",{"_key":132,"_type":12,"description":133,"link":142,"title":143},"5d54e2dd7d3f",[134],{"_key":135,"_type":29,"children":136,"markDefs":141,"style":37},"3d4d36144365",[137],{"_key":138,"_type":33,"marks":139,"text":140},"effb001538800",[],"Anyone looking for a new band name?",[],"https://german.stackexchange.com/questions/77794/is-there-a-way-to-say-wink-wink-or-nudge-nudge-in-german","Is there a way to say \"wink wink\" or \"nudge nudge\" in German?",{"_key":145,"_type":12,"description":146,"link":155,"title":156},"1feac970b793",[147],{"_key":148,"_type":29,"children":149,"markDefs":154,"style":37},"ba71b76dc641",[150],{"_key":151,"_type":33,"marks":152,"text":153},"48587efb39040",[],"Make your expectations clear, but give them a chance to show improvement.",[],"https://academia.stackexchange.com/questions/213058/how-soon-to-fire-rude-and-chaotic-phd-student","How soon to fire rude and chaotic PhD student?",{"_key":158,"_type":12,"description":159,"link":168,"title":169},"469cdd27c647",[160],{"_key":161,"_type":29,"children":162,"markDefs":167,"style":37},"64ee4739fd30",[163],{"_key":164,"_type":33,"marks":165,"text":166},"d8da89acb91b0",[],"“As soon as an application can read sensitive data, there’s a risk of misuse.”",[],"https://security.stackexchange.com/questions/278317/what-prevents-applications-from-misusing-private-keys","What prevents applications from misusing private keys?",[171],{"_key":172,"_type":29,"children":173,"markDefs":187,"style":37},"7d1e324a06a9",[174,178,183],{"_key":175,"_type":33,"marks":176,"text":177},"3a97a6f06e0c0",[],"Onboard, organize, and bring your team up to speed in a jiffy. ",{"_key":179,"_type":33,"marks":180,"text":182},"3a97a6f06e0c1",[181],"8255868ef74d","Try Stack Overflow for Teams",{"_key":184,"_type":33,"marks":185,"text":186},"3a97a6f06e0c2",[],".",[188],{"_key":181,"_type":60,"href":189},"https://stackoverflow.com/teams/create/free?utm_source=so-owned&utm_medium=banner&utm_campaign=campaign-18&utm_content=newsletter",{"_type":191,"current":192},"slug","issue-243-battling-ticket-bots","Issue 243: Battling ticket bots"]